JMBeaucoup
Messages postés16Date d'inscriptionsamedi 4 avril 2009StatutMembreDernière intervention24 juin 2009
-
9 avril 2009 à 09:58
JMBeaucoup
Messages postés16Date d'inscriptionsamedi 4 avril 2009StatutMembreDernière intervention24 juin 2009
-
9 avril 2009 à 11:49
Question pertinente,
Pourquoi nextToken() m'affiche que un élément sur deux?
Voici mon code:
String toto;
for(int a=0; a<tab1Bis.length; a++)
{
toto = tokenizerTab1Bis.nextToken();
if( toto != "v");
System.out.println("voila la valeur de toto: " + toto);
System.out.println(tokenizerTab1Bis.nextToken());
}
cs_DARKSIDIOUS
Messages postés15814Date d'inscriptionjeudi 8 août 2002StatutMembreDernière intervention 4 mars 2013130 9 avril 2009 à 11:45
Salut,
Il te suffit d'appeler le nextTocken avant de commencer ta boucle...
toto = tokenizerTab1Bis.nextToken();
int taille = tab1Bis.length;
for(int a=0; a<taille; a++)
{
toto = tokenizerTab1Bis.nextToken();
if(!toto.equals("v"));
System.out.println("voila la valeur de toto: " + toto);
}
______________________________________
DarK Sidious
JMBeaucoup
Messages postés16Date d'inscriptionsamedi 4 avril 2009StatutMembreDernière intervention24 juin 2009 9 avril 2009 à 11:40
merci DARKSIDIOUS :)
ca fonctionne déjà mieux
et peux-tu me dire comment ne pas afficher le premier élément?
car comme tu peux le voire il fait parti de l'autre tableau
J'ai voulu commencer ma boucle a=1 mais :s même résultat
Mes valeurs de tab1Bis deconcatene:
voila la valeur de toto: v1v2v3v4v5
voila la valeur de toto: 3
voila la valeur de toto: 1
voila la valeur de toto: 4
voila la valeur de toto: 5